The Rise of Remote Jobs

The concept of remote jobs gained significant traction during the global pandemic, which forced companies to adopt remote work policies. What began as a necessity has now become a preferred work model for many. According to a 2023 study by FlexJobs, 63% of professionals prefer remote or hybrid work arrangements over traditional in-office roles. Companies across industries—tech, marketing, customer service, and education—now offer remote jobs to attract top talent and reduce overhead costs.

Unlike traditional “jobs near me,” which are limited by geographic proximity, remote jobs allow individuals to work for companies located anywhere in the world. This opens doors for professionals in rural areas or those seeking better work-life balance. The ability to work remotely has also enabled companies to tap into diverse talent pools, fostering inclusivity and innovation.

Benefits of Remote Jobs

1. Flexibility and Work-Life Balance

One of the most significant advantages of remote jobs is the flexibility they offer. Employees can often set their own schedules, allowing them to balance personal responsibilities, such as childcare or fitness routines, with work. This autonomy leads to improved mental health and job satisfaction.

2. Cost Savings

Remote work eliminates the need for daily commutes, saving time and money. Employees can also reduce expenses related to professional attire, meals, and transportation. For those searching for “jobs near me” to minimize commuting, remote jobs provide an even better solution by eliminating travel altogether.

3. Access to Global Opportunities

With remote jobs, location is no longer a barrier. A graphic designer in a small town can work for a company in New York or London without relocating. This global access expands career opportunities and allows individuals to pursue roles that align with their skills and passions.

4. Increased Productivity

Studies, such as one by Stanford University, show that remote workers are often more productive due to fewer workplace distractions and personalized work environments. Employees can design their workspaces to suit their needs, leading to enhanced focus and efficiency.

Challenges of Remote Jobs

While remote jobs offer numerous benefits, they come with challenges that require careful consideration.

1. Isolation and Collaboration

Working remotely can sometimes lead to feelings of isolation, especially for extroverted individuals who thrive on social interaction. Collaboration can also be challenging without in-person meetings, requiring robust communication tools and strategies.

2. Work-Life Boundaries

The flexibility of remote jobs can blur the lines between work and personal life. Without clear boundaries, employees may struggle to disconnect, leading to burnout. Setting designated work hours and creating a dedicated workspace can help mitigate this issue.

3. Technology Dependence

Remote work relies heavily on technology, from high-speed internet to collaboration platforms like Zoom and Slack. Technical issues can disrupt productivity, making it essential to have reliable tools and backup plans.

How to Find Remote Jobs

If you’re searching for “jobs near me” but are open to remote opportunities, here are some practical steps to find remote jobs that suit your skills and interests:

  1. Leverage Job Boards: Websites like FlexJobs, We Work Remotely, and LinkedIn specialize in listing remote jobs. Filter your search to focus on remote or hybrid roles to avoid location-based limitations.

  2. Update Your Resume and LinkedIn Profile: Highlight skills relevant to remote work, such as time management, communication, and proficiency with tools like Trello or Asana. Mention your experience with remote collaboration to stand out.

  3. Network Strategically: Join online communities, attend virtual industry events, and connect with professionals in your field. Networking can uncover hidden remote jobs not listed on public platforms.

  4. Tailor Your Applications: When applying, emphasize your ability to work independently and adapt to remote environments. Customize your cover letter to reflect your enthusiasm for remote work.

  5. Upskill for In-Demand Roles: Fields like software development, digital marketing, and customer support are in high demand for remote jobs. Consider taking online courses to enhance your qualifications.

Tips for Succeeding in Remote Jobs

Once you’ve landed a remote job, success depends on adopting effective habits and tools:

  • Create a Dedicated Workspace: A quiet, organized workspace free from distractions enhances focus and productivity.
  • Communicate Proactively: Regular check-ins with your team via email, video calls, or instant messaging ensure alignment and foster collaboration.
  • Manage Your Time: Use productivity tools like Pomodoro timers or task management apps to stay on track and meet deadlines.
  • Stay Connected: Combat isolation by participating in virtual team-building activities or coworking sessions.

FAQs About Remote Jobs

Q: Are remote jobs suitable for everyone?
A: Remote jobs suit individuals who are self-disciplined, tech-savvy, and comfortable working independently. However, they may not be ideal for those who thrive in social, in-person environments or lack access to reliable technology.

Q: What industries offer the most remote jobs?
A: Technology, marketing, customer service, education, and finance are among the top industries offering remote jobs. Roles like software developers, content writers, and virtual assistants are particularly common.

Q: How can I avoid scams when searching for remote jobs?
A: Stick to reputable job boards, research companies thoroughly, and avoid opportunities that require upfront payments or seem too good to be true.

Q: Do remote jobs pay less than in-office roles?
A: Pay varies by role, industry, and experience. Many remote jobs offer competitive salaries, especially in high-demand fields like tech and marketing, and some even pay more due to global competition for talent.

Q: How can I stay motivated while working remotely?
A: Set clear goals, maintain a routine, take breaks, and stay connected with colleagues through virtual meetings or informal chats.
